你查询的IP:[59.191.94.183]  地理位置:中国–广东

最新查询61.232.173.155 123.56.235.144 116.112.103.42 117.22.194.101 122.4.65.178 124.29.128.62 121.40.201.10 60.235.137.103 121.4.233.11 116.52.203.64 59.191.94.183 116.8.188.251 118.64.88.115 116.4.124.90 203.174.7.144 221.196.106.186 218.249.249.184 221.122.190.16 119.15.136.89 120.136.128.85 203.191.144.127 122.51.184.66 198.17.7.17 118.184.72.191 116.90.184.74 220.234.55.159 124.250.84.195 120.72.32.46 121.8.237.143 222.248.11.111 58.128.215.39 203.91.32.89